Eclipseが立ち上がらなくなったので、調査方法と解決方法をメモ

とりあえず eclipse.exe -cleanで

運が良ければ、cleanオプションをつけてEclipse再起動すればなおる。

> eclipse.exe -clean

eclipse.exeが置いてあるフォルダのeclipse.exe -clean.cmdを実行すれば良い。

Eclipse Errorログを見る

Eclipseのエラーログは以下にある。

(YourWorkspace)/.metadata/.log

問題が起こったら、とりあえずログを見て調査する。該当時間のメッセージをググる。

Eclipse コンソールモードで立ちあげ。

eclipse.exeが置いてあるフォルダのeclipsec.exeを実行すると、コンソールアプリケーションとして起動することができる。

そこに現れる標準出力をググる。

ビューの設定をリセット

今回の原因。

!MESSAGE Job found still running after platform shutdown.  Jobs should be canceled by the plugin that scheduled them during shutdown:

以下のファイルを削除すればよいようだ。

(YourWorkspace)\.metadata\.plugins\org.eclipse.e4.workbench\workbench.xmi

これは、Eclipseの起動状態を管理しているファイルのよう。ビューが開けなくなったときも、このこの workbench.xmiを削除(orリネーム)して、-clean コマンドをつけて再起動すれば良い。